Verse 3.2.455
Bengali text, Devanagari and Unicode transliteration of verse 3.2.455:
যথাযোগ্য সম্ভাষা করিযা সবা’-সনে বসিলেন, সন্দেহ ভাঙ্গিল তত-ক্ষণে ॥ ৪৫৫ ॥
यथायोग्य सम्भाषा करिया सबा’-सने वसिलेन, सन्देह भाङ्गिल तत-क्षणे ॥ ४५५ ॥
yathāyogya sambhāṣā kariyā sabā’-sane vasilena, sandeha bhāṅgila tata-kṣaṇe || 455 ||
yathayogya sambhasa kariya saba’-sane vasilena, sandeha bhangila tata-ksane (455)
English translation:
(455) After appropriately greeting the devotees, Sārvabhauma sat down and his doubts were removed.
